Job description

Overview

As an HR Specialist, you get to support the execution of people strategies and HR programs that build a strong foundation for our business and workforce. You will serve as a knowledgeable resource to managers and employees within your region on Human Resources-related matters, including employee relations, performance management, onboarding, policy administration, and compliance. HR plays an important role in all businesses, but as a true partner in 48forty, the HR Specialist is vital to the success of our overall business!

What You'll Do
  • Build positive working relationships across assigned locations and with the HR team to support managers and employees with day-to-day HR needs
  • Assist in addressing employee relations matters by helping to document, elevate, and support the investigation process under the guidance of senior HR team members
  • Support field management with basic performance management activities including documentation, coaching conversations, and disciplinary action processes
  • Respond to HR-related questions and requests from managers and employees, escalating more complex matters to senior HR staff as needed
  • Assist in gathering and compiling HR data and metrics to support reporting and program initiatives
  • Develop a foundational understanding of applicable employment laws and company policies to help ensure consistent and compliant HR practices across US and Canadian locations
  • Support efforts to promote a positive workplace culture by assisting with employee engagement activities and retention initiatives
  • Communicate and reinforce HR policies and procedures to employees and managers at assigned locations
  • Assist in supporting workforce planning and onboarding activities as directed by HR leadership
  • Help identify and communicate training needs at assigned locations and assist in coordinating training logistics and tracking completion

What It's Like

48forty Solutions is the largest pallet management services company in North America! We provide end-to-end pallet solutions, from supply to retrieval, on-site services, reverse logistics, and packaging materials. We are truly Pallet Management Made Simple, our workforce is the heart and soul of our business, and we’re looking for our next HR Specialist to join our team!
